Steering Lock

The steering lock is a security feature that stops your Ignis from being stolen when it's in gear. It's a crucial safety feature however it can be a pain when you need to get somewhere and you can't unlock the wheel. There are a few basic things you can do to fix the problem.

The first step is to verify that the ignition switch is in the "on" position. Then, if it is, then try to turn the key in the direction you turned before the wheel locked up. It could be tricky, but usually it's enough to unlock the wheels.

If the wheel is still unable to unlock If it doesn't, you can spray a tiny amount of canned air into the ignition cylinder in order to lubricate it. Make sure you wear eye protection prior to taking this action to ensure you do not get any air that has been sprayed into your eyes! You can also apply liquid graphite to help lubricate your piston.

If none of these work you'll have to replace the ignition assembly. Fortunately, this is an easy part to locate at any auto parts store. Make sure to purchase the exact replacement and compare it with the old one. Also, make sure to take off the cover covering the ignition so you can be able to see and access the ignition.

Bent

Over time and with repeated use, a key may get bent. The teeth of the key may not be able to engage with lock cylinders in the same way. This can prevent the key from turning. If this is the case the key will need to be replaced. If you have a spare, it's recommended to get it duplicated and keep it in a safe spot.

Another possibility is that the ignition cylinder itself can wear out. If the lock pins within become stuck or stuck this could prevent keys from moving completely into or out of the cylinder. The replacement of the cylinder may solve this issue, but it's best to do so before your key is stuck in the ignition to prevent further damage.

If your Ignis key stuck even after trying the simple fixes It could be the right time to consider lubricating the cylinder. Graphite powder or liquid graphite may help the lock pins move more freely, and also free your key. This can be found at the majority of auto parts stores. When applying the lubricant ensure that your Ignis is in park and do not attempt to manipulate it to loosen it. This could lead to more serious issues.
